Are you raising a creative genius whose creations are taking over your home? Quick! Grab your camera.
Building, creating, imagining, these are all important parts of childhood. But when your square footage is limited, it can be hard to support Lego creations, massive art projects, or refrigerator box rocket ships for long. If your child has created something that's impossible to save or just takes up too much space, try taking a picture of it when it's time to take it down. Kids can save pictures of their projects in a photo album (or the more professional sounding "portfolio"), and they may just end up returning to their book of ideas again and again for inspiration.
The best part? You get to reclaim your living room!
